French President Macron is expecting proposals from Prime Minister Bayrou following consultations with parliamentary leaders, urging him to finalize his list of ministers by Tuesday night. Macron is set to visit Mayotte and attend a European Council meeting in Brussels after Bayrou was appointed last Friday in response to a coalition toppling the previous government. Macron’s request for prompt ministerial proposals comes amid his reputation for deliberative decision-making.

Starmer tells Putin to stop playing games and get serious about Ukraine peace deal
Sir Keir Starmer has warned Vladimir Putin to take peace talks in Ukraine seriously and urged Western leaders to increase economic pressure to bring him to the negotiating table. A virtual summit of around 25 countries, including Britain, France, Australia, and Canada, will discuss how to support Kyiv in deterring Russian aggression.
